Feb 21, 2023 · First, grab a high-quality flashlight and inspect areas where cockroaches like to hang out. Be on the lookout for roaches themselves, but also evidence of them, like: Droppings (tiny, dark speckles and streaks) Egg casings and cast skins in dark areas. Grease trails along their travel ways.

The first action you should take to get rid of roaches is to stop feeding them. Cockroaches enjoy feasting on scraps in the sink and crumbs on the floor. Clean all food debris and wash dishes after each meal. Transfer open food packaging into airtight containers, and make sure your trash can has a secure lid on …Apr 1, 2023 · 1. Open Windows. Combine 1 part of sugar, two parts flour, and 1 part boric acid in a small container. Sprinkle the mixture where the cockroaches are feeding or inhabiting. Reapply the poison every four to five days until the tiny creatures are gone. Bear in mind that boric acid is toxic, so keep it away from children and pets.Jun 7, 2019 ... 2. Seal All Food Sources. Discourage German cockroaches from returning by removing anything they’re attracted to in your home. These cockroaches love any starch like chips, crackers, cookies, cereal, flour, and crumbs. They also love sugary foods, from spilled sugar in your cupboard to an open bag of dried fruit.It can be very difficult to get rid of roaches, and chemical treatments can be expensive. When possible, keep firewood outside the home in a safe location to reduce the risk of attracting females.To get rid of a German cockroach infestation effectively, place your bait: Behind kitchen cabinets and countertops. Behind anything hanging on the wall, such as pictures, clocks, posters, etc. Behind, next to, and under the stove. In the corners up under the sink and other cabinets. In stored paper bags and boxes.Get rid of the trash, like literally put it outside, and make sure the lid seals. Move your stove and fridge and clean behind them.
